Summer Term Home Learning

Each week we will send home a ‘Learning Project’ which has a variety of English and Mathematics core learning tasks. Ideally, one of each of these tasks should be completed daily.  (1 reading, 1 writing, 1 maths and 1 spelling). There are other learning activities to choose from: Art, Music, Science, Computing of which we would recommend choosing 1 per day. Each ‘Learning Project’ also has a theme for example ‘My Family’ which gives your child the chance to do some research and be creative in how they present their learning during the week. Also try to do 1 physical activity per day.

Look at our main ‘Home Learning‘ page for general advice about Home Learning.

Children need to still be reading their books at home every day, and can use Oxford Reading Buddies, online articles and eBooks for additional texts.

If you would like to do more, please see this list of other activities you could also do:

English
  • Watch a movie/read a story and write a retell on it
  • Write a persuasive letter to your friend convincing them to join your skills academy
  • Write a setting description. Can you describe an amazing place you would like to visit?
  • Write a set of instructions about taking care of pet or taking care of zoo animals.
  • Write a description of a character from a book or an imaginary one , describing not only what they look like but how they behave and what they do.
  • Write a story based on one of the short clips or pictures from https://www.literacyshed.com/home.html
Maths
  • Login to Times Tables Rock Stars
  • Create your own mathematical problems using + –
  • Find out about a famous Mathematician
  • Practise telling the time and revise
Other
  • Try out some fantastic at home science experiments
  • Write up a science experiment you complete
  • Find out facts about animal to create a poster, powerpoint, mindmap
  • Make a musical instrument using recycled objects
  • Create a poster on Anglo Saxons
  • Make an artefact relating to Anglo-Saxons or Romans e.g. helmet, shield, armour
  • Create a project on Anglo Saxons
  • Read a book about Anglo Saxons using Oxford Reading Buddy
  • Find a famous artist you like and recreate one of their pieces
  • Paint or draw a picture
